VEEN, Otto van
(b. 1556, Leiden, d. 1629, Brussel)

Lycurgus Demonstrares the Importance of Education

1607
Engraving
Koninklijke Bibliotheek, The Hague

This print appeared in the emblem book 'Emblemata Horatiana', conceived as a mirror for princes. The best known edition was published in 1646, with the Lycurgus emblem as a frontispiece. The book was dedicated by van Veen to the queen mother of France expressing the hope that it would be useful for the education of the young Louis XIV.
